2012-01-30 11 views
8

Soy el agente de equipo de un programa de empresa de iOS. .Identificador de paquete iOS Provisioning Portal

Estoy intentando añadir un nuevo ID de aplicación (la nueva aplicación-id no se usa nunca antes en mi cuenta, pero es posible que es utilizada por otra cuenta de la empresa Pero, después de presentar, que dice:

The bundle identifier you have specified is already in use. Please 
select another. 

por qué está sucediendo y cómo puedo solucionar esto?

Respuesta

15

Las ID de aplicación deben ser únicas a nivel mundial (no solo únicas dentro de su cuenta de iTunes).

Si usted u otra persona ha usado ese ID de paquete en otra cuenta de iTunes, Enterprise o regular, entonces no se puede reutilizar en ninguna otra cuenta.

Para evitar esto, es mejor utilizar identificadores de comodín para el desarrollo (com.mycompany. *) Y solo crear identificadores totalmente calificados cuando esté listo para implementar una aplicación utilizando una cuenta específica.

1

identificadores de conjunto tienen que ser único en todos los ámbitos. Si se usa en otro negocio sólo cambiarla. Usted puede hacer esto en el * -Información. archivo plist asociado a su proyecto. Busque el campo identificador de Bundle. Normalmente es el dominio inverso. Por lo tanto, use algo como com.yourcompany.appname If the bun dle no fue establecido por usted, sino alguien en su proyecto. Debería poder tener acceso a un perfil de aprovisionamiento que admita ese identificador de paquete. Recuerdo a todos los efectos que iOS tratará diferentes identificadores de paquetes como diferentes aplicaciones.

1

Todos los ID de la aplicación parecen ser únicos entre todos los ID que Apple tenía en toda su base de datos de iTunes en todo el mundo.

¿Alguna otra compañía ha registrado el dominio de Internet para mycompany.com, que usted utilizó como parte de su ID de la aplicación com.mycompany.myapp? ¿Sustituyó el nombre de dominio de su empresa por "mycompany"? O tal vez alguna otra compañía está tratando de (mal) usar el nombre de dominio registrado de su compañía. ¿O el unbrella corporativo de su compañía abarca más de una cuenta de desarrollador (quizás 1 inscripción de empresa y 1 inscripción de compañía, o más)? La ID de la aplicación podría registrarse en la otra cuenta.

Cuestiones relacionadas